now open daily, now All Are Free!

The easiest way to teach and develop digital skills

Learn to code — for Fun & Free.

Technology has fundamentally changed our lives forever. We are more than ever dependent on technology for how we learn, play, work and live. This requires a different skill set.

With Bomberbot, you can help your students become active and succesful participants of our increasingly digitizing society.

Tech

Hackers Stole My Website…And I Pulled Off A $30,000 Sting Operation To Get It Back

It was a normal Saturday afternoon when I first discovered that my website had been stolen right out from under me. The site I had poured my heart and soul into for over a decade was now in the hands of a malicious hacker, and my livelihood was at his mercy. What followed was a…

Web Development

Hackathons 101: Why Every Developer Should Consider Attending

As a full-stack developer and veteran of over 20 hackathons, I‘m convinced these events are one of the best ways to grow your skills, expand your network, and launch your ideas. In this guide, I‘ll share what hackathons are all about, why you should consider attending, and my top tips for making the most of…

Chatbots

Hackathon Report: What can you code in 30 hours? Quite a lot!

Hackathons have exploded in popularity in recent years as a way for developers to challenge themselves, learn new skills, and network with like-minded innovators. According to hackathon.com, there were over 5,000 hackathons organized globally in 2019 alone. As a full-stack developer always looking to stay on the cutting edge, I knew I had to experience…

JavaScript

Gulp! I Improved my Workflow!

As a seasoned full-stack developer, I‘ve witnessed firsthand the rapid evolution of front-end development tools and workflows. In the quest for efficiency and productivity, build tools have become an essential part of our development process. Among the myriad of options available, Gulp has emerged as a powerful and versatile tool that has significantly improved my…

JavaScript

How Promises Work in JavaScript – A Comprehensive Beginner‘s Guide

As a full-stack developer, asynchronous programming is an essential skill for building modern, responsive JavaScript applications. Whether you‘re fetching data from an API, reading files from a database, or handling user events, chances are you‘ll need to write code that can execute tasks concurrently without blocking the main application thread. While JavaScript provides several ways…

Open Source

A Guide to a Successful Open Source Journey – Lessons from Real-Life Experience

As a full-stack developer with years of experience contributing to and maintaining open source projects, I‘ve learned a lot about what it takes to succeed in this rewarding but sometimes challenging field. In this guide, I‘ll share some of the most important lessons and practical tips from my journey, backed up by real-world examples and…

Go

Mastering gRPC Server-Side Streaming in Go: A Comprehensive Guide

gRPC has taken the world of microservices by storm, providing a high-performance, type-safe, and cross-platform communication framework. As a full-stack developer, leveraging the power of gRPC can significantly enhance the efficiency and scalability of your Go services. In this comprehensive guide, we‘ll dive deep into one of gRPC‘s most powerful features: server-side streaming. Why Choose…

Startup

Launch Lessons: How Tinder, Reddit, Airbnb, Etsy and Uber got their first users

Every great company started with zero users. Even the tech giants we know today like Facebook, Google, and Amazon had to acquire their first users just like any other startup. But how exactly did some of today‘s most disruptive companies get off the ground in their earliest days? As a full-stack developer working on pre-launch…

Design

How My Friends and I Grew Our Side Project Into a $17,000/Month Business

As a full-stack developer, I‘ve worked on all kinds of web projects, from simple marketing sites to complex SaaS platforms. One thing I noticed across almost every project was how much time my team spent rebuilding the same basic UI components and layouts. Things like navigation bars, form elements, modals, etc. Sure there were UI…

Node

GridFS Guide: How to Upload Files and Images to MongoDB Easily Using Node

As a full-stack developer, it‘s common to need to add support for uploading, storing, and serving files in your web applications. Profile pictures, document attachments, and media galleries are just a few examples of features that require robust file handling. While there are many architectures and tools available for implementing file storage, using MongoDB‘s GridFS…

What They Say About Us

5 star rating
5 star rating
5 star rating
5 star rating
5 star rating

“Kids learn all kinds of skills at school, and programming should be one of them. With Bomberbot it is possible!”

Anne Kee Berghoef

at OBS Kudelstaart

5 star rating
5 star rating
5 star rating
5 star rating
5 star rating

“A great teaching tool that makes programming easy for children. Kids enjoy working with it!”

Niels Woppenkamp

Teacher at Basisschool Hoeksteen

5 star rating
5 star rating
5 star rating
5 star rating
5 star rating

“Many programming classes only let kids execute the code, but Bomberbot teaches the fundamental ideas behind it as well.”

Frank Mulepaas

Teacher at IJpleinschool

5 star rating
5 star rating
5 star rating
5 star rating
5 star rating

“Programming is educational, fun and not as difficult as it seems!”

Juliëtte Affourtit

Teacher at RKBS de Regenboog, Stichting Panta Rhei